IClassificationFormatMap.SetExplicitTextProperties Method
Sets the explicit TextFormattingRunProperties of an IClassificationType.
Namespace: Microsoft.VisualStudio.Text.Classification
Assembly: Microsoft.VisualStudio.Text.UI.Wpf (in Microsoft.VisualStudio.Text.UI.Wpf.dll)
Syntax
'Declaration
Sub SetExplicitTextProperties ( _
classificationType As IClassificationType, _
properties As TextFormattingRunProperties _
)
void SetExplicitTextProperties(
IClassificationType classificationType,
TextFormattingRunProperties properties
)
void SetExplicitTextProperties(
IClassificationType^ classificationType,
TextFormattingRunProperties^ properties
)
abstract SetExplicitTextProperties :
classificationType:IClassificationType *
properties:TextFormattingRunProperties -> unit
function SetExplicitTextProperties(
classificationType : IClassificationType,
properties : TextFormattingRunProperties
)
Parameters
classificationType
Type: Microsoft.VisualStudio.Text.Classification.IClassificationTypeThe IClassificationType.
properties
Type: Microsoft.VisualStudio.Text.Formatting.TextFormattingRunPropertiesThe new properties.
Remarks
Setting the text properties will cause the ClassificationFormatMappingChanged event to be sent.
Provided values in properties will be set for the provided classificationType and override any inherited values. If you wish to keep the inheritance structure and only override the set of varying properties, please use SetTextProperties.
.NET Framework Security
- Full trust for the immediate caller. This member cannot be used by partially trusted code. For more information, see Using Libraries from Partially Trusted Code.